A Building That Breathes and Evolves

Designed by llLab., SPARK 761 is more than a static structure. During the day, its facade reveals functional hardware, symbolizing the 'breathing' and 'heartbeat' of AI. At night, it transforms into a virtual entity, its physical form fading away as digital information takes center stage. Spaces That Foster Connection

Inside, the building is a hub of activity, blending offices, exhibition halls, and multipurpose rooms. The 'black box' and 'glass box' concepts are central to this design. The 'black box' rotates within the grid, creating dynamic environments that reflect the evolving relationship between humans and AI. The 'glass box,' on the other hand, exposes previously hidden processes, encouraging interaction and understanding. Project Details

  • Architectural Design: llLab. – Instagram
  • Location: 18 Jiuxianqiao Middle Road, Beiguang Tech-Industrial Campus, Chaoyang District, Beijing
  • Site Area: 17,223.07 sqm
  • Construction Area: 35,765.81 sqm
  • Project Timeline: August 2022 – April 2025
  • Client: Beijing Electronic Digital & Intelligence (beD&I)
